‘No chance’ Hazard will leave Chelsea

Jose Mourinho believes there is “no chance” of Eden Hazard leaving Chelsea.

French club Paris St-Germain are reported to be preparing a huge bid to sign the Belgian playmaker this summer.

But Mourinho insists he has no fears that he could lose Hazard, who cost £32m when he was signed from Lille in 2012.

“I am not worried,” said the Blues boss.

Mourinho is confident Hazard will stay.

“If the value was around 40million when Chelsea bought him, then two years later if he is two or three times better then his value in the market is crazy.

“On top of that, he is not a player Chelsea are interested in selling.

“Because we are not a club that sells, and because of the crazy amount, I think there is no chance he is going to leave.”

But Mourinho confirmed that Kevin de Bruyne is close to being sold.

The midfielder, a target for German club Wolfsburg, has made it clear that he wants a move.

“We know Kevin is a fantastic young player with fantastic potential. I still say I would be happy to keep him,” Mourinho said.

“But you also have to analyse the player’s pride and personality, and he probably wants to go so much it s maybe a good option to let him go and it’s a very good deal for the club from a financial point of view.”
